#structure:
# Client instances - each client is associated with a main server window and all its attendant windows, like in mIRC
# window <- main server window, the gui part
# channels
# queries
# conn <- underlying server connection, the IRCClient instance. this can be removed/replaced/non-existent for a given Client instance
# protocol <- underlying server connection, the IRCClient instance. is this always the same as conn? beats me.
# this member is automatically provided by Twisted Matrix.
#
# Channel/Query instances
# window <- the gui part
# client <- points to its parent client instance
# other info associated with a channel/query window that's not directly GUI-related is stored in the Channel instance,
# not the window instance
#
# IRCClient instances
# factory <- this points to its parent Client instance. it's called factory and not client because this member is
# automatically provided by Twisted Matrix.
# window <- points to parent Client instance's window. just for convenience.
# channels <- points to parent Client instance's channels. just for convenience.
# queries <- points to parent Client instance's queries. just for convenience.
# nickname <- nickname currently being used. this member is automatically used (and changed? i dunno..) by twisted.words.protocols.irc
#
# Script instances
# module <- the script's entire module
# script <- the script module's running Script() instance
